Handling Output

MSRS allows you to format service state using an Extensible Stylesheet Language Transformations (XSLT) file. This gives the service developer control over how the state data is displayed. An XSLT file is used to transform an XML document or, in this case, the XML returned from a service. The result is a formatted HTML, XML, or text document. For more information about XSLT specification, refer to the following URL: http://www.w3.org/TR/xslt.

To transform XML, you will need to create an XSLT file. You can do this using Visual Studio by right-clicking the project in Solution Explorer and clicking Add and New Item.
